Recipe: Frozen Cabbage Slaw - question

Salads - Assorted
I have a recipe for freezer slaw, given to me years ago by a friend. I've never made it, but cabbage was on sale for 10 cents a pound this week and I bought two heads and was thinking of using the recipe.

Has anyone made this, and if so was it good once it is thawed in the fridge? Does it remain crisp and crunchy or is it soft and limp?

FROZEN CABBAGE SLAW

Mix together:
1 medium head of cabbage, shredded
4 green bell peppers, diced fine
2 large carrots, shredded
Add:
4 tsp. salt

Let stand 1 hour, then drain off water.

In a saucepan, combine:
1 cup apple cider vinegar
1/2 cup water
2 cups sugar
2 tsp. celery seed
2 Tbsp. mustard seed

Bring these to a boil and boil for one minute. Let cool.

Add the vinegar mixture to the cabbage mixture. Put in plastic containers and freeze.

Before serving put in fridge overnight.
